What Affects Residential & Commercial Pest Control Costs in Hearne?

Understanding pricing factors helps you budget accurately and avoid surprises

📊

labor costs

Hearne's rural location in Robertson County means you're more likely to work with locally owned operators or regional firms from nearby Bryan/College Station or Waco. Labor rates in this part of Central Texas typically run lower than major metro areas, but travel fees may apply for technicians coming from outside town. If same-day or emergency service is needed, expect a premium for after-hours dispatch or weekend visits.

📊

market dynamics

Hearne's mix of older homes, agricultural properties, and commercial buildings creates diverse pest control needs. The local market is served by a handful of independent operators and a few regional chains, which keeps competition reasonable but choices limited. Rural properties with large acreage or multiple structures (barns, sheds, outbuildings) often require more time and product, which can increase estimates significantly compared to a standard suburban home.

📊

seasonal trends

Central Texas weather drives clear seasonal patterns in pest activity. Spring and summer bring spikes in ants, mosquitoes, wasps, and cockroaches, leading to higher demand and tighter scheduling windows. Fall sees rodents seeking warmth indoors, while termite treatments are often scheduled year-round. Late winter and early fall can be more flexible times to book, potentially with shorter wait times and less competition for appointments.

🧱 Key Pricing Components

  • Inspection fee – Most reputable companies include a thorough property inspection in their quote, but some may charge a separate diagnostic fee that is credited toward treatment if you hire them.
  • Property size & layout – Square footage matters for both indoor treatments and outdoor perimeter spraying. Larger lots, multi-story homes, and commercial buildings with multiple rooms or units take more time and materials.
  • Type of pest & severity – Routine general pest control (ants, spiders, roaches) typically costs less than specialized treatments for termites, bed bugs, or wildlife removal. Heavy infestations may require multiple follow-up visits.
  • Treatment method – Liquid sprays, baits, traps, fumigation, and heat treatments all carry different material and labor costs. Integrated Pest Management (IPM) approaches may involve sealing entry points and removing attractants, which adds labor but improves long-term results.
  • Service frequency – One-time treatments are priced per visit, while quarterly or monthly recurring plans often come with a lower per-visit rate and may include warranties or free retreatment between scheduled stops.
  • Access & travel – Properties located far from the provider's base of operations or with difficult access (locked gates, dense brush, multiple buildings) may include a surcharge to cover extra drive time or specialized equipment.

Typical Residential & Commercial Pest Control Costs

Average pricing for common services in Hearne

Pricing for pest control in Hearne depends heavily on the scope of work. A standard one-time general pest treatment for a typical single-family home in town can range widely based on the factors above. Recurring quarterly plans often provide better value per visit. Termite treatments are typically priced per linear foot of foundation or per square foot of structure and are always quoted after a detailed inspection. For commercial properties, rates are customized based on building size, industry type, and regulatory requirements. Always request a written quote that itemizes inspection, treatment, and any follow-up visits before committing.

How to Save Money on Residential & Commercial Pest Control

Smart strategies to get quality service without overpaying

🗣️

Tip

Get at least three quotes – Comparing estimates from multiple licensed providers in Robertson County helps you understand the local market range and spot outliers that are too high or suspiciously low.

🗣️

Tip

Ask what's included – A low upfront price might cover only a single spray and exclude follow-ups, warranties, or re-treatment. Make sure the scope of work is clearly stated in writing.

🗣️

Tip

Check licensing and insurance – Texas requires pest control operators to be licensed by the Texas Department of Agriculture. Verify credentials before signing any contract or making a payment.

🗣️

Tip

Confirm the treatment plan – Responsible providers should explain what pest they're targeting, what products they'll use, and what you need to do to prepare. Vague promises of "we'll take care of it" are a red flag.

⚠️ Watch Out For

Pricing Red Flags

Warning Sign

Upfront demands – Be wary of any company that demands full payment before treatment, pressures you into signing a long-term contract on the spot, or offers a "special price" that expires that day.

Warning Sign

Vague or verbal-only quotes – Reliable professionals provide itemized written estimates. If a contractor avoids putting details in writing or refuses to explain what their quote covers, consider it a warning sign.

Warning Sign

Pricing far below market – An exceptionally cheap quote often means corner-cutting: diluted chemicals, skipped inspections, unlicensed workers, or no insurance. This can lead to ineffective treatment and recurring problems that end up costing more in the long run.

Pricing Questions

Common questions about residential & commercial pest control costs in Hearne

💬 How much does a one-time pest control visit cost in Hearne, TX?

A single general pest treatment for a typical home in Hearne can vary based on property size and infestation level. Most companies offer free inspections and provide a custom quote after assessing your specific situation. The best approach is to compare itemized quotes from at least two to three licensed providers.

💬 Is it cheaper to sign up for a quarterly pest control plan?

Yes, recurring plans usually offer a lower per-visit cost compared to one-time treatments. Quarterly or monthly plans also often include warranties, free re-treatments between visits, and priority scheduling. Over the course of a year, a service plan can be more cost-effective if you need ongoing prevention.

💬 Do I need a separate treatment for termites, or is general pest control enough?

General pest control targets common pests like ants, roaches, and spiders but is not effective against termites. Termite control requires specialized inspections and treatments (liquid soil barriers, bait stations, or wood treatments) performed by licensed professionals. If you suspect termite activity, request a separate termite-specific quote.

💬 Does my property size in Hearne affect pest control pricing?

Yes, square footage and lot size are major pricing factors. Larger homes require more product and labor to treat. Rural properties with multiple structures (garages, barns, sheds) or extensive acreage may also carry additional fees. Be sure to mention all structures during your quote request.

💬 Are pest control companies in Hearne required to be licensed?

Yes. All pest control operators in Texas must be licensed by the Texas Department of Agriculture (TDA). You can verify a company's license status through the TDA website. Never hire an unlicensed operator, as their treatments may be unsafe, ineffective, or void of insurance coverage.

💬 What should I do to prepare for a pest control treatment?

Preparation instructions vary by treatment type, but common steps include clearing countertops, moving furniture away from walls, covering or removing pet bowls, and trimming vegetation around the foundation. Your provider should give you a clear prep checklist before the appointment. Always follow instructions carefully to ensure the treatment is effective and safe.
